Analysis
The most recent figure for germany — industrial roundwood, coniferous (export/import) — import in Malaysia is 325 m3, measured in 2011.
The figure is down 45.3% on the previous year and up 170.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, germany — industrial roundwood, coniferous (export/import) — import in Malaysia peaked at 594 m3 in 2008 and was at its lowest, 53 m3, in 1999.
Malaysia ranks 39th of 56 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
